How Does TeamViewer Make Money

TeamViewer is a software company that specializes in remote access software and online collaboration products. The company was founded in 2005 with the aim of providing easy-to-use remote control solutions to both consumers and businesses – but how do they make money? This is the question we’ll answer in this article. We’ll explain in detail the business model of TeamViewer and uncover the different ways that it uses to make money.

TeamViewer offers a family of software products for IT-based remote support and collaboration. TeamViewer makes money by licensing its software technology on a per-seat basis and billing customers annually. It is free for personal use.

About TeamViewer

TeamViewer is a secure, remote access software system developed by a German company, TeamViewer AG, founded in 2005. TeamViewer software is used by an IT technician to provide tech support via remote control of the device.

The company makes other software tools, such as TeamViewer Meeting for global collaboration, TeamViewer Tensor for secure SaaS Enterprise remote connectivity, TeamViewer Assist AR for augmented reality, and TeamViewer IoT to connect, monitor, and operate IoT devices.

 

How Does TeamViewer Make Money?

TeamViewer is free for personal use, limited to connections between one person and the computers of friends and family.

There are three levels of paid commercial use which are:

  • Business Level: One user, with up to three devices, accessing up to 200 computers with up to 10 meeting participants, for $610.80 per year.
  • Premium Level: Up to 15 users accessing up to 300 computers with up to ten meeting participants, for the cost of $1,234.80 per year.
  • Corporate Level: Up to 30 users accessing up to 500 computers with up to ten meeting participants, for the cost of $2,482.80 per year.

The company offers a 14-day free trial for paid subscription plans.

  • TeamViewer Remote Management add-ons cost $22.92 per year each. Support for mobile devices (iPad, iPhone, and Android) is an additional $394.80 per year.
  • Servicecamp Service Desk with ticket management is $118.80 per agent per year.
  • TeamViewer Assist AR add-on with augmented reality is $468.00 per technician per year.

TeamViewer has more than 200 million global users and more than 2.5 billion installations on IoT devices. The software is offered and supported in more than 30 languages.

 

Auto-Renewal

The paid subscriptions are advertised, showing the equivalent of a monthly rate; however, the billings are done on a prepaid annual basis. The annual subscription renews automatically unless the customer cancels the contract by giving 28-days advance notice before the annual subscription renewal date.

The company intentionally makes it difficult to cancel an automatic contract renewal. If a customer does not cancel the contract in advance of the renewal date by 28 days, the customer’s credit card is automatically charged for the next year’s subscription.

This auto-renewal policy of the company has been the source of many complaints made with the Better Business Bureau. It is also the reason why a class action lawsuit has been filed in California Gershfield v. Teamviewer US, Inc. (Case No.: SACV 21-00058) claiming the auto-renewal charges are unauthorized and illegal under California law. The plaintiff in the class-action lawsuit is seeking US$6.5 million in statutory damages.

 

TeamViewer Financials

TeamViewer AG is a German company and reports its financial results in Euros. The company has been profitable since 2019.

Here is a table that summarizes the key elements of the company’s financials for the past three years (shown in thousands of Euros):

YearRevenuesCost of SalesGross ProfitOperating ProfitProfits before taxesNet Profit (Loss)
2018€257,157(€46,610)€211,548€107,129€4,499(€12,413)
2019€390,191(€50,228)€339,963€153,048€95,142€103,859
2020€455,614(€64,102)€391,152€164,045€170,385€103,027

The number of subscribers in 2020 was 584,000. This figure was considerably higher than the 2019 subscribers of 464,000. Subscribers increased in 2020 by 26%. The net customer retention rate in 2020 was 103%, compared to 102% in 2019.

The equity ratio as a percentage of total assets in 2020 was 23% compared to 10% in 2019.

The company had 1,256 employees in 2020, compared to only 841 in 2019. This represents an increase of 49%. The increase in employees was the company’s response to the positive impact of the pandemic on sales.

Reuters reported that enterprise customers, with an annual contract value of more than €10,000, increased by 153% to 1,183 customers in 2020 compared to the previous year. Earnings per share remained the same at €0.52 for both 2019 and 2020.

 

2021 Quarterly Reports

The first quarter of the calendar year 2021 was a strong one for TeamViewer. The company continues to prepare for growth over the long term with the completion of two more acquisitions, Xaleon (customer engagement) and Upskill (industrial AR solutions).

TeamViewer added two more sports teams, Mercedes racing teams and the football club Manchester United, as promotional partners. The new Chief Marketing Officer, Lisa Agona, and the new President Americas, Patricia Nagle, plan to drive the sales for the global brand with expansion in the Americas region.

TeamViewer achieved record levels of billings in the first quarter of 2021, which even surpassed the increased billings experienced in the first quarter of 2020.

The company secured 300 million Euros as an ESG-linked loan on very favorable terms. An ESG-linked loan also called a Schuldschein loan, is debt financing with incentives for the borrower to meet sustainability objectives, such as receiving a better Environmental Social and Governance (ESG) rating.

Highlights from the 2021 first-quarter report, released on May 4, 2021, include:

  • A 26% growth in billings, to €146.6 million when compared year-on-year with the first quarter of 2020.
  • Adjusted EBITDA was up 22% to €90.0 million when compared year-on-year with the first quarter of 2020.
  • The adjusted EBITDA margin was 61.4%.

The company gave its projections for the full year of 2021 to reach from 585 million Euros to 605 million Euros in billings with an adjusted EBITDA margin of 49% to 51% and revenue projections of 524 million Euros to 540 million Euros.

The second quarter 2021 report will be released on August 3, 2021.

 

TeamViewer AG Market Valuation

In 2014, TeamViewer was acquired for €870 million by the private equity firm Permira Holdings Ltd., based in Europe.

In preparation for the company going public in 2019, the company changed from selling licenses for its software to a subscription model. This made users with legacy versions of the software, who bought perpetual licenses, furious. TeamViewer received many complaints about this and even let them be posted on the TeamViewer Community forum.

The legal entity changed from TeamViewer Germany GmbH to TeamViewer AG for the IPO in September 2019. The initial listing of the stock was placed on the Frankfurt Stock Exchange.

The volume issued for the IPO was 84 million shares at the IPO price of €25.25, raising €2.2 billion and valuing the company at €5.25 billion. At that time, the IPO was the largest one for a German company since 2000 and the largest IPO in Europe during 2019.

SiliconAngle notes that the IPO gave Permira Holdings Ltd. a return of more than six times over what Permira paid for the company a mere five years before the IPO.

Currently, the stock trades as the stock symbol TMV.F on the Frankfurt Stock Exchange. The share price of around 28 Euros (July 30, 2021) gives the company a market cap of €5.7 billion. The P/E ratio is 60.62, with a 52-week high for the stock price of 49.64 Euros and a 52-week low of 27.03 Euros.

Owler says that TeamViewer AG raised €300 million in debt during March 2021.

 

Market Share of TeamViewer

Enlyft reports that the market share for TeamViewer, as the market leader in this technology, is 34.45%. Its biggest competitor is DameWare, with a market share of 14.11%, followed by BeyondTrust with an 11.39% market share.

TeamViewer claims that 90% of Fortune 500 companies use TeamViewer software.

The global distribution of TeamViewer’s customer base is 42% in the United States, 9% in the U.K., and 5% in Canada, with 44% of its customers from the rest of the world.

The percentage of companies using TeamViewer that are small, with fewer than 50 employees, is 35% of the TeamViewer subscribers. Of the medium-sized companies with more than 50 employees but fewer than 1,000 employees, these companies represent 39% of TeamViewer’s subscribers. 25% of the TeamViewer subscribers come from large enterprise companies with more than 1,000 employees.

One notable large organization that uses TeamViewer is The American Red Cross, with more than 10,000 employees.

 

Pros and Cons of Using TeamViewer

TeamViewer is very useful for the tech support of remote workers. It is frequently used to share a desktop with an IT technician and let the tech support worker install new programs or update software and troubleshoot any problems.

The pros are that this software is very useful for guided training, online meetings, virtual conferences and can accomplish remote file transfers and backups.

The cons are the price of using TeamViewer for commercial purposes and the additional cost of add-ons.

 

Features of TeamViewer

TeamViewer has excellent features which make it the best remote desktop software out there. These features are really helpful for users and businesses:

  • Access Control
  • Real-time Chat with Screen Sharing
  • Remote Access, Printing, and Support
  • Session Recording and Session Transfer
  • Wake-on-LAN
  • Diagnostics Tools, Reporting, and Analytics
  • File Sharing and Transfer
  • Collaboration, Meetings, and Presentations
  • Mobile Access

The innovative add-ons are the TeamViewer Assist AR that uses augmented reality for frontline technical support, and TeamViewer IoT to connect, monitor, and operate IoT devices.

Augmented reality uses real-time photo overlays captured by remote technicians as visual guides for tech support to assist the worker in making repairs.

 

TeamViewer is Cross-Platform

TeamViewer provides remote access software and solutions for online collaboration, desktop sharing, IT administration, helpdesk, computer support, and home office use.

TeamViewer works with all devices and platforms, including Windows, Mac, Linux, iOS, iPhone/iPad, and Android devices.

Deployment and use of TeamViewer can be done using a web browser, via a download of the software, or as SaaS cloud services.

How Does Airtable Make Money

Airtable is a tool that many small businesses are using to organize their business data. The software allows users to create a variety of different database structures that can be used for various business purposes. The company recently raised $270 million from investors, and that has led us to wonder, how does Airtable make money? What is the business model of Airtable? Let’s find out.

Airtable is a SaaS company and operates on a freemium business model, which means that it makes money by charging for premium features. Airtable has a free plan with limited functionality and three paid plans: Plus, Pro, and Enterprise. 

About Airtable

Howie Liu, along with Andrew Ofstad, and Emmett Nicholas, founded Airtable in 2012. The company offers cloud-based software that allows users to create and share highly functional, yet, easy-to-use online databases.

This private company is not yet profitable. The company worked on the software for about two years in stealth mode and grew rapidly with the support of angel investors, including the actor Ashton Kutcher. The flagship product launched in 2014, along with the iOS app.

How Does Airtable Make Money?

There is a limited free version of the software. The paid Plus version is $12 per month (discounted to $120 annually) per user. The paid Pro version is $20 per month (billed annually) per user.

Annual revenue estimates for Airtable range from $47.9 million, reported by GrowJo, to $65 million per year, reported by LATKA. The company is private, so it does not release any financial information. The current user base is estimated at 250,000+ companies, paying at least $120 per year per user if not getting an enterprise-level discount.

Airtable has 417 employees (August 2021). The Airtable employee count nearly doubled from a year ago. Estimated annual revenues per employee are $114,748.

The biggest customers for Airtable are the enterprise-level tech companies, like Tesla, that pay an annual subscription fee for its 70,000+ Tesla employees.

The annual reoccurring revenue (ARR) from enterprise customers is negotiated on a case-by-case basis by the sales staff of Airtable. Other large companies using Airtable include A-E Networks, Autodesk, Buzzfeed, Condé Nast Entertainment, Cole Hann, Expedia, Medium, Netflix, Shopify, Time, and many others.

 

Airtable Valuation

Notable investors Airtable include Grade-A Investments (Aston Kuther’s fund), CRV, Caffeinated Capital, Freestyle Capital, Data Collective, Founder Collective, CrunchFund, and the Box Group.

Business Upside reports that Airtable raised $3 million in seed capital in February 2015, followed by Series A for $7.6 million in May 2015. Series B in May 2018 was $52 million. Series C in November 2018 was $100 million, giving the company a valuation of $1.1 billion at that time.

Airtable raised $185 million in September 2020 as Series D, increasing the company’s value from $1.1 billion to $2.585 billion. Series E in March 2021 was a whopping $270 million, making the company worth $5.8 billion. That is an incredibly high valuation for a private company that the founder, Howie Liu, says has no intention at any time in the near future of going public.

LATKA rates Airtable as one of the most successful software as a service (SaaS) companies. Revenues for 2021 are estimated to be $65 million from over 250,000 users.

To put this into perspective, if the annual reoccurring revenues (ARR) are $65 million, the valuation of $5.8 billion is 89x ARR.

Competitors of Airtable

Competitors of Airtable include Trello, ClickUp, Monday.com, Wrike, Teamwork, and others. The Airtable API is able to connect with the output of most of its competitors and integrate their functions within the Airtable system.

 

Becoming a Unicorn

A unicorn is a company that reaches $1 billion in valuation. Airtable reached this milestone in 2018 with about 80,000 regular users. It helped that the angel round of investment included an investment by the high-profile celebrity actor Ashton Kutcher.

Besides being an actor, Kutcher is known for his savvy investments in technology companies through his A-Grade Investments venture capital firm. Kutcher was also an early investor in Skype, Spotify, Uber, Airbnb, and others.

Kutcher’s investment increased the popularity of the software. However, it was Airtable’s usefulness that was truly responsible for its rapid adoption.

 

How Does Airtable Work?

Airtable is a cloud-based offering, so everything is online and runs from the Airtable cloud servers.

The one disadvantage of using Airtable is that the software cannot be used offline, except for downloads of CSV format spreadsheet files, which are used to be imported into simple spreadsheet software. Without an Internet connection, there is no way to use the software fully because of its collaborative nature.

The concept of Airtable is to give users an easily recognizable format of the table from a typical spreadsheet like Excel and make the table cells be able to do all kinds of interesting things. The category of these tools is called “no-code.” The users add fields to a flexible relational database model that can use what is in the fields for further processing.

The field can hold almost anything from text, media, attachments, links, barcodes, calculators, tags, checkboxes, multiple selections, and outputs from more than one thousand automatically integrated systems.

 

Views

Common uses are to make a content calendar, a product roadmap, and an event planner. The user decides how to view the data in multiple ways.

Examples of views include:

  • Grid: The grid layout is like a classic spreadsheet with a big difference in that everything can be color-coded and organized by date and priority.
  • Calendar: The calendar view is organized by month and date. Each calendar entry can also link to other media.
  • Gallery: The gallery view is a visual representation of project management with color-coded tags shown for the departments involved.
  • Kanban: The Kanban-style is organized by columns that are low, medium, and high priority, plus an extra column for a wish list.

 

Publishing Views

Views can be published in many ways, including:

  • Gant: This is a project flowchart based on steps, timelines, and phases to complete a project.
  • Web Page Design: This is a what-you-see-is-what-you-get (WYSIWYG), drag and drop, graphical user interface (GUI) design tool. It is very intuitive and easy to use without needing much instruction.
  • SendGrid: This feature gives the user the ability to send the output of a grid to another person or people by email. This feature makes it easy to manage email campaigns and send bulk emails.
  • Scheduler: This feature tracks multiple users’ calendars to find available options for appointment scheduling for multiple parties.
  • Custom Solution: It is easy to build a custom app for any particular team’s needs.

Airtable has a vibrant community forum of active developers who are using the tools to create custom apps. Users are encouraged to share what they are building and get help from other Airtable developers.

 

Business Process Automation

Business process automation is one way to increase human efficiency by having mundane tasks performed automatically. An example of this is when a new piece of created content is submitted, a notification sent to all the involved parties is made automatically.

Another way to move projects forward is to use the feature of Create Task to create a work task based on a trigger automatically. An example of this would be using the approval of an advertising campaign to trigger a final legal review for compliance and forward the ad for placement in the campaign when it passes legal approval.

Triggers can also cause custom programming code to run, such as an API to connect to one of the many integrated apps.

 

Airtable Integrations

Airtable was designed with support for most of the popular apps. It has a resilient API. Airtable works with Automate.io, Integromat, Workato, and Zapier to connect Airtable to more than a thousand websites and other apps. 

Some of the most popular apps that work with Airtable include Asana, Basecamp, Dropbox, Google Docs, and TheSound. Airtable integrates with most of its competitors.

 

Market Risks for Airtable

When it first started, Airtable did well with small- to medium-sized organizations of 100 employees or less. Then, it turned its focus on the larger enterprise organizations with thousands of employees. The company successfully captured some six-figure deals with brand-name companies such as Tesla and Netflix.

The challenge is the acquisition cost of these large enterprise customers is probably very high. Right now, all the revenues coming in are being used to pay for the operational costs of Airtable and the likely, extensive sales and marketing efforts.

With no access to the company’s financial records, we can only speculate about its ongoing monthly cash burn since it’s a private company.

The company has raised a total of $356 million so far. It may need to raise more capital as the company may lose more money over the next few years. This is the pattern of a growth company that focuses on building up a customer base instead of short-term profits.

One helpful thing is the effect of the pandemic on companies that make online collaboration tools was a huge increase in their customer base. Airtable, like many others in the tech sector, experienced a positive effect from the pandemic.

If the company can keep its customers happy and the churn down low enough, it has a good chance to continue to increase its customer base.
